Explorar el Código

add 网管课导出,vip课导出

周箭河 hace 5 años
padre
commit
2945019626

+ 1 - 1
mec-web/src/main/java/com/ym/mec/web/config/ResourceServerConfig.java

@@ -26,7 +26,7 @@ public class ResourceServerConfig extends ResourceServerConfigurerAdapter {
 	public void configure(HttpSecurity http) throws Exception {
 		http.csrf().disable().exceptionHandling().accessDeniedHandler(baseAccessDeniedHandler).authenticationEntryPoint(baseAuthenticationEntryPoint).and()
 				.authorizeRequests().antMatchers("/task/**").hasIpAddress("0.0.0.0/0")
-				.antMatchers("/v2/api-docs", "/classGroup/highClassGroups", "/code/*", "/api/*", "/appVersionInfo/queryByPlatform","/export/practiceGroup","/export/vipGroup").permitAll().anyRequest()
+				.antMatchers("/v2/api-docs", "/classGroup/highClassGroups", "/code/*", "/api/*", "/appVersionInfo/queryByPlatform").permitAll().anyRequest()
 				.authenticated().and().httpBasic();
 	}
 

+ 6 - 6
mec-web/src/main/java/com/ym/mec/web/controller/ExportController.java

@@ -759,14 +759,14 @@ public class ExportController extends BaseController {
 
     @ApiOperation(value = "网管课管理导出")
     @RequestMapping("export/practiceGroup")
-    // @PreAuthorize("@pcs.hasPermissions('export/practiceGroup')")
+    @PreAuthorize("@pcs.hasPermissions('export/practiceGroup')")
     public void practiceGroup(HttpServletResponse response) throws IOException {
-        //  SysUser sysUser = sysUserFeignService.queryUserInfo();
+        SysUser sysUser = sysUserFeignService.queryUserInfo();
         String organIds = null;
-//        if (!sysUser.getIsSuperAdmin()) {
-//            Employee employee = employeeDao.get(sysUser.getId());
-//            organIds = employee.getOrganIdList();
-//        }
+        if (!sysUser.getIsSuperAdmin()) {
+            Employee employee = employeeDao.get(sysUser.getId());
+            organIds = employee.getOrganIdList();
+        }
 
         List<CourseGroupExportDto> practiceGroupExports = practiceGroupDao.getPracticeGroupExport(organIds);
         if (practiceGroupExports == null || practiceGroupExports.size() == 0) {